Caliber’s Strategic Chainlink Acquisition

Caliber (CWD) has significantly expanded its digital asset portfolio. The company announced a substantial **Chainlink acquisition**, purchasing an additional 94,903 LINK tokens. This transaction was valued at approximately $2 million. Specifically, the average purchase price for these tokens was $21.07. This latest acquisition dramatically increases Caliber’s overall holdings. Furthermore, the company now possesses a total of 562,535 LINK tokens. Their current valuation stands at an impressive $10.1 million. This expansion follows a clear, previously articulated plan. Caliber intends to strategically acquire and stake LINK tokens. Therefore, this action aligns perfectly with its long-term digital asset strategy. The company is actively pursuing growth in this innovative sector. The Appeal of Institutional LINK Holdings

Chainlink (LINK) has emerged as a crucial component in the decentralized finance (DeFi) ecosystem. It provides essential oracle services. These services securely connect smart contracts with real-world data. Consequently, LINK’s utility makes it an attractive asset for institutional investors.
